SDK Installation

Via <script> tag (paling cepat)

<script src="https://sdk.vonip.ai/v1/vonip.js"></script>

SDK akan otomatis mendaftarkan global window.Vonip.

Via npm

npm install @vonip/sdk
import Vonip from "@vonip/sdk";

Vonip.init({ apiKey: "pk_test_xxx" });

Konfigurasi init()

Field Type Default Catatan
apiKey string Wajib. Public key (pk_…).
apiBaseUrl string https://api.vonip.ai Override saat self-hosted.
theme enum auto light / dark / auto.
defaultVoice string Voice slug yang dipilih saat modal terbuka.
locale enum id Bahasa UI modal.

Build size

Format Gzipped
IIFE ~14 KB
ESM ~13 KB

Zero dependencies. CSS terisolasi via Shadow DOM.